I have generated a new batch of low weight k's.
These are much smaller than the k's Thomas11 posted before and hence they can use the Zero-padded FFT and then takes 1/3 of the time to test. I have generated a new weight formula that is more accurate than extended nash weight. Feel free to reserve the k not listed below. New weight formula
Sieve n=1 to 2,880,000 up to p=65536
For the remaining candidates check gcd for 2^2880-1 & remaining candidates. Candidates with no factors is the weight.:smile: |
